[ QUOTE ]
Glad I didn't get taken to task too much, especially for what might as well have been a three-bet cold-call.

Now here's a question: suppose I check and the action goes bet/raise/reraise, or I bet and it goes raise/reraise/cap. Can I assume I'm behind, drawing to two outs, and fold?


[/ QUOTE ]

If you check, then UTG bets, raise, RERAISE, I would most likely cap. Hopefully UTG would fold facing 3, and maybe the other would fold facing a Raise and cap behind him.

It would just be SO tough to lay down in that pot, with that board without an A or a K being on the board just on the assumption of AA or KK.

It wouldn't be the world's worst laydown facing 3 on the flop though in my opinion. Getting roughly 6:1 (when facing 3 with two to act behind you) is nowhere near enough to draw to 2 outs if you are going to assume AA or KK.
